Demondes Posted September 26, 2015 Share Posted September 26, 2015 (edited) Guys if you use Google Chrome as a browser it does quite a good translation job. Speakers won't be available until next July. They should have been on display at the Tokyo hifi show over the past few days. It seems that the price is for 1 speaker eg 750k each, but you must buy a pair The matching stands are 75k each. (note: This part needed clarification in Japanese from the wife) Ouch that makes the set $20k per pair. Ay caramba. Are they really going to be better than Magico etc in the 20 Range?
